I'm a technical trainer who frequently teaches MCSE bootcamps. What that means is I take a group of 10 to 20 people and cram 6 months of learning into 1 or 2 weeks. This is an exercise for me as an instructor since it is 12 hour days, but with only 14 days to pass 7 tests, it's grueling for my students. Before I listened to your CD's, there were times when it seemed like no matter how much the students wanted to learn, they could only absorb so much in a day. About 8 hours into the second day most of my students would start to gaze over completely and frequent breaks were needed. Too frequent in my opinion (sometimes it's hard to get them to come back in and get going). With the proper use of your Dual Tone Voice & Modulation techniques, I found that my students could be completely captivated, even late into the last day! This program should be mandatory listening for teachers and trainers in any industry. Thank you for such an awesome program!
